Auspicious Days
◎母倉日
A day when heaven nurtures people as a mother nurtures her child. Especially auspicious for marriage and construction.
◎神吉日
A day considered auspicious for all matters related to Shinto rituals. Ideal for shrine visits, ceremonies, and prayers. Occurs on 33 out of every 60 days, making it relatively frequent.
✕大禍日
One of the Three Unlucky Days. Considered inauspicious for all things, especially very inauspicious for lawsuits and negotiations. Determined by the zodiac sign of the solar month and the day.
✕血忌日
A day considered inauspicious for activities involving bleeding. Acupuncture, surgery, blood donation, etc. should be avoided. Determined by the zodiac sign of the solar month and the day.
✕復日
A day when both good and bad events tend to repeat. Funerals should be avoided, and weddings are inauspicious as they evoke remarriage. Determined by the heavenly stem of the solar month and the day.
